If you are using iPhone or any other iOS device, then you don’t need to download any third-party keyboard app to use emoji. Follow the below steps to unlock hidden emoji keyboard on your iPhone/iPad.

  1. Go to Settings -> General -> Keyboard.
  2. Here, select Keyboards, then Add New Keyboard.
  3. Scroll through the list and look for Emoji icons, then tap it to select.
  4. When you tap on it, the Emoji keyboard adds your list of active keyboards.

Now the emoji keyboard is installed on your iPhone. How to test emoji working or not?

Open any texting app on your iPhone and start typing. Once you start typing the keyboard will pop up Here, tap on Globe icon, it will show the available keyboards installed on your phone. Now tap on Emoji keyboard to start using it.

Swiftkey Keyboard

Another interesting keyboard for iOS users with emoji compatibility is SwiftKey Keyboard. The app has a wide variety of typing features along with emoji support. The app learns the typing skills from you using its AI. It supports more than 150 languages and enables up to two languages at a time.
